I have now finished an overhaul of the Wiki pages for OpenJDK 8 [0] and 11 [1] updates. I implemented some feedback that I’ve gotten.

The main goal for the entry pages is to have all important information at hand while also helping (new) contributors to get an understanding of what to do if they were to contribute.

So I extracted technical/process detail information to separate pages [2], [3] and link to it from the “General information” section. I enriched the technical/process detail pages with a checklist for things to do in the release cycle of an update release to be used by release engineers. This is still work in progress.
I also added a small section about “Contributing” which points to a more detailed recipe of things to do [4] (suggested by Aleksey).

The rest of the information should be pretty up to date. I added a “Releases” section with links (to source, binaries, filters etc.) for the April releases 8u212 and 11.0.3.
